Andras Balogh wrote: > So i am looking a date type that would allow me to do the following with one > (or a few) query > (and to be fast too): > -select all records for a given month > -select the count of records where the hour is 14. > -select all the records from the 7th week. > -select count of records where the day of the week is Sunday. > etc. How about you write your queries like: date >= '01/4/2000' and date < '01/5/2000' or equivalent. It allows use of the index but works the same. Except for the day is Sunday though... -- Martijn van Oosterhout <kleptog@cupid.suninternet.com> http://cupid.suninternet.com/~kleptog/
